The Anti-Aging Benefits of Vitamin D3: A Breakthrough Study
Vitamin D3, a nutrient critical to overall health, has shown promising effects on cellular aging according to recent research. Participants in the study took daily supplements of 2,000 IU of vitamin D3, a dosage widely available at local pharmacies, revealing significant insights into its impact on biological aging.
Understanding Biological Aging
As cells replicate over a person’s lifetime, their chromosomes can appear frayed due to continuous division. Shortening of telomeres—protective caps on the ends of chromosomes—serves as a key indicator of aging. The research demonstrated that individuals taking vitamin D3 exhibited longer telomeres compared to those in the control group, suggesting that vitamin D supplementation may combat certain aspects of biological aging.
Key Findings from the Study
-
Protective Effects on Telomeres: Individuals taking daily vitamin D3 showed telomeres that were longer at the end of the study. This is significant because telomere shortening is associated with increased risks of inflammation, chronic diseases, and overall mortality.
-
Comparative Aging: On average, those who supplemented with vitamin D3 for four years experienced telomere lengths consistent with only one year of aging. In contrast, the placebo group showed telomere lengths indicative of four years of aging.
-
Expert Endorsements: According to Dr. JoAnn Manson, a medical professor at Harvard and Brigham and Women’s Hospital, these findings suggest that vitamin D3 might protect against key pathways of biological aging.
Recommendations for Vitamin D3 Supplementation
Experts, including Michael Holick from Boston University, emphasize that adequate vitamin D levels are linked to reduced risks of serious health conditions, including cardiovascular disease and Type 2 diabetes. Holick advises that individuals should aim for at least 2,000 IU of vitamin D3 daily for optimal health.
Important Considerations
While supplementation can offer benefits, it should not replace a balanced lifestyle. Dr. Manson stresses the importance of:
- Healthy Diet: A diet rich in fruits, vegetables, and whole foods is vital.
- Regular Exercise: Physical activity is essential for maintaining overall health.
- Natural Sources: Engaging in outdoor activities can naturally boost vitamin D levels.
Conclusion: Optimizing Vitamin D Intake
The study underscores the potential of vitamin D3 supplementation, especially in winter months or for individuals unable to consume vitamin D-rich foods. A daily intake of 1,000 to 2,000 IU is reasonable to ensure adequate levels, particularly for those concerned about dietary intake.
